WEBSITE INTERFACE MONITORING CLIENT ACTIVITIES USING MIKROTIK ON UBUNTU SERVER 18.04 LTS

Abstract

Internet network is beneficial to be able to support the needs of the learning process. However, a large number of internet users, for example, who access university data, can cause weaknesses in a system, making it very vulnerable to data theft, damage, and leakage of confidential documents. The obstacle faced is that the internet is getting slower due to many users using the internet network and not knowing the amount of bandwidth usage. A system is needed to determine the bandwidth usage for each client. This system To simplify the process of monitoring the internet network. It can view client browsing history and block website domains so that internet users in the world of education have positive characteristics and the internet is not slow. In this system, the admin will monitor the use of internet clients connected to the campus environment through the user name and password obtained for each student. The results of this research are the creation of an internet monitoring system for a proxy to monitor the maximum amount of bandwidth usage for each client, view the client's browsing history, and block website domains and client IPs. The admin can observe the internet network and monitor client activity that uses the internet network in the campus environment using the monitoring application.
